
Korea GPs showcased to US LPs
South Korea's Ministry of Knowledge Economy and Korea Trade-Investment Promotion Agency have jointly organized a roadshow in California this week that showcases Korean investment firms, including Aju IB Investment, KT Capital, and SWF Korea Investment Corp., to US LPs includng the California Public Employees' Retirement System (CalPERS), Illinois Pension Fund, the San Diego County Pension Fund and the Disney Pension Fund.
